Just got back from the course. Was very informative and the instructors were excellent. I would recommend those people who haven't been on the course to make the effort to attend no matter what their riding experience. It's only $50 and I think even the most experienced rider would get something from the course (Even if it is just a wide open runway with no cars to practise braking on) and the theory sections are very informative also.
Thanks to Lucy and Chickadee for the escort there and back. Seemed to be quite a few KBers there. Maybe 7-8 out of about 20 students total.
Now I have a load more confidence for the road knowing my bike can actually stop quite quickly now
